09:41 — The Mossfire site rebuilder began skipping changed pages after a cache-key change landed in the Pebbleworth deploy pipeline. Incremental rebuilds reported success but served stale content for roughly forty minutes. A full rebuild at 10:20 cleared the issue. New folks: stale-but-green is the classic symptom here. The deploy in question is identified by the token below.

trace token, yahof-yadup: htk21_3e52fc440779ed8614351

# Studio Access — Training Video Recording

The recording studio on level 3 of Copperfield Row is booking-only. Facilities staff unlock it for scheduled sessions and relock afterwards. No food or drink inside; check soundproofing panels after each use. The studio door has a keypad rather than a badge reader. Current door code is below.

turnstile pass: bdg-YEOZLM-79341408

## Ownership

Keymill is our internal secrets-rotation utility — it quietly rotates credentials across the Harrowgate clusters every Sunday night. If rotation fails, it alarms loudly, so don't panic-silence it. Future maintainers: keep the runbook updated when you change schedules. For anything weird or urgent, the current owner is named below.

approver of hahaf-hahaf = Druion Druius Kasax Eliox

# Break-Glass: Stormfan Alert Fan-Out

If the Stormfan pipeline stalls during an active weather event, don't wait for on-call rotation — use break-glass. It bypasses the Cloudperch approval queue and pushes alerts straight to regional relays. Log your reason afterward, always. The break-glass console unlocks with the passphrase kept directly below.

recovery phrase for yahap-faduf: sorion-kasath-briath-gorius-ulaael-zorvan-aldiel-quenwyn-casdor-framir-julwyn-novvan-zorox